From mboxrd@z Thu Jan 1 00:00:00 1970 From: Bich HEMON Subject: [PATCH 2/2] serial: stm32: update interrupt initialization Date: Wed, 28 Feb 2018 10:51:17 +0000 Message-ID: <1519815044-22669-3-git-send-email-bich.hemon@st.com> References: <1519815044-22669-1-git-send-email-bich.hemon@st.com> Mime-Version: 1.0 Content-Type: text/plain; charset="iso-8859-1" Content-Transfer-Encoding: 8BIT Return-path: In-Reply-To: <1519815044-22669-1-git-send-email-bich.hemon@st.com> Content-Language: en-US Sender: linux-kernel-owner@vger.kernel.org To: Greg Kroah-Hartman , Rob Herring , Mark Rutland , Maxime Coquelin , Alexandre TORGUE , Jiri Slaby , "linux-serial@vger.kernel.org" , "devicetree@vger.kernel.org" , "linux-arm-kernel@lists.infradead.org" , "linux-kernel@vger.kernel.org" Cc: Bich HEMON List-Id: devicetree@vger.kernel.org For each port, get each IRQ using its specific name instead of its index. Signed-off-by: Bich Hemon --- drivers/tty/serial/stm32-usart.c |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/drivers/tty/serial/stm32-usart.c b/drivers/tty/serial/stm32-usart.c index 0fa735b..5c85cbc 100644 --- a/drivers/tty/serial/stm32-usart.c +++ b/drivers/tty/serial/stm32-usart.c @@ -680,8 +680,8 @@ static int stm32_init_port(struct stm32_port *stm32port, port->flags = UPF_BOOT_AUTOCONF; port->ops = &stm32_uart_ops; port->dev = &pdev->dev; - port->irq = platform_get_irq(pdev, 0); - stm32port->wakeirq = platform_get_irq(pdev, 1); + port->irq = platform_get_irq_byname(pdev, "event"); + stm32port->wakeirq = platform_get_irq_byname(pdev, "wakeup"); stm32port->fifoen = stm32port->info->cfg.has_fifo; res = platform_get_resource(pdev, IORESOURCE_MEM, 0); -- 1.9.1